      <title>DC S3700 with ASSERT_A368 &amp; logic disable</title>
      <link>https://community.solidigm.com/t5/solid-state-drives-nand/dc-s3700-with-assert-a368-logic-disable/m-p/19063#M7510</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;Hi There,&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I have a DC S3700 I bought from someone and it functioned well until just a few days ago when its capacity dropped to 8.4 MB and my computer wouldn't boot.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I connected it to a windows pc to see if the SSD toolbox software would help and the buttons were greyed out so I couldn't do a format or a firmware update.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;I then downloaded the SSD Datacenter Tool to see that would help and I find that the drive serial number is "ASSERT_A368" and it has ancient firmware on it version 5DV10250.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;ISDCT says "Selected drive is in a disable logical state." and I can't format the drive or update the firmware using ISDCT and I get the "disable logical state" error again.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Is there a way to fix this?&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Thanks!&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Karl&lt;/P&gt;</description>
